Ramey Wine Cellars

Hyde Vineyard Chardonnay 2012

"Light gold. Intense, mineral-inflected aromas of pear, nectarine and white flowers. Bright, penetrating and emphatically dry, offering vibrant citrus and orchard fruit flavors and showing pronounced minerality. The strikingly long, energetic finish features notes of iodine, smoke and candied ginger, with a sneaky note of pit fruits adding depth."
- Josh Raynolds, Stephen Tanzer's International Wine Cellar, May/June 2013

​All of our Chardonnays are whole-cluster pressed and fermented in Burgundian barrels with native yeast. Due to their great density and structure, vineyard-designate wines are able to absorb more oak without being overwhelmed, and see approximately 45% new French barrels. In addition, these wines spend more time in barrel (for Hyde, 21 months), completely sur lies, before being bottled without filtration.
